Maple Walnut Fried Chicken
4
eight-ounce skinless, boneless chicken breast, pounded to ½-inch thick
2/3 cup
all-purpose flour or Bisquick
1
tablespoon dry mustard
1
teaspoon paprika
1
teaspoon salt
1
teaspoon ground black pepper
1 cup
crushed walnuts
2/3 cup
real maple syrup
chopped
parsley for garnish
salt
and pepper to taste
vegetable oil for frying
Coat chicken with the
syrup. Mix together the flour (or Bisquick), mustard, paprika, salt, pepper
and walnuts in a large but shallow pan. Dredge the chicken in the flour
mixture. Coat all four pieces of chicken with as much mixture as possible.
Heat oil on medium heat, and fry the chicken pieces, about four minutes on
each side. Drizzle with maple syrup and garnish with chopped parsley.
